Rear-insertion-method steel stand column and construction method
The invention discloses a post-insertion-method steel stand column and a construction method. The post-insertion-method steel stand column is lowered into a steel reinforcement cage of a cast-in-place concrete drill hole in a matched mode. Comprising a steel stand column, a wireless perpendicularity sensing device and a deviation rectifying device. The wireless perpendicularity sensing device is arranged on the steel stand column and is used for detecting the perpendicularity of the steel stand column in a reinforcement cage under the steel stand column; the deviation rectifying devices are distributed on the side wall of the steel stand column and connected with the inner wall of a concrete drill hole in a matched mode, and the deviation rectifying devices are attached to the inner wall of the concrete drill hole to generate acting force to rectify deviation of the steel stand column. According to the scheme, the deviation rectifying devices are installed on the periphery of the stand column annular plate, the deviation sensor is arranged on the steel stand column, the deviation rectifying device can be matched with a pipe inserting machine, mechanical deviation rectifying is conducted on the steel stand column in the process that the steel stand column is inserted into a reinforcement cage, it is guaranteed that the steel stand column can be quickly and accurately inserted into the reinforcement cage, and the post-inserting efficiency of the steel stand column is improved.
